Prince Philip: A great ambassador of horse sport

April 10, 2021 Horsetalk.co.nz 1369 Views 0 Comments Obituary

Prince Philip was born in the same year the FEI was founded. He led the organisation from 1964 to 1986, when he handed the reins to his daughter, Princess Anne.

Juddmonte principal Prince Khalid dies at 83

January 16, 2021January 16, 2021 Horsetalk.co.nz 1523 Views 0 Comments Obituary

Juddmonte thoroughbred racing empire founder Prince Khalid bin Abdullah Al Saud has died. His green, pink and white silks were carried by Frankel, Dancing Brave, Arrogate and Enable.
